Parking lot sealing is a process that involves applying a protective coating to the surface of asphalt or concrete parking areas. This coating acts as a barrier against moisture, chemicals, and the wear caused by traffic and weather conditions. Proper sealing helps extend the lifespan of the parking lot by preventing cracks, potholes, and surface deterioration. Service providers typically prepare the surface by cleaning it thoroughly before applying the sealant in even layers, ensuring a durable and even finish that can withstand daily use.

Many common problems faced by parking lots can be addressed through sealing services. Cracks and small holes often develop over time due to temperature fluctuations and regular vehicle traffic. Without intervention, these issues can worsen, leading to more costly repairs or the need for complete resurfacing. Sealing helps prevent water from seeping into the underlying layers, which can cause further damage, and it also reduces the risk of surface deterioration caused by chemicals like oil and gasoline. Regular sealing can be a proactive way to maintain a safe, attractive parking area and avoid larger repair expenses down the line.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or sealing repairs on parking lots in Durham often range from $250 to $600.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and extent of the damage.

Medium-Sized Projects - Sealing larger sections or resurfacing areas can c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for mid-sized lots and usually involve more prep work and materials.

Full Parking Lot Sealing - Complete sealing of a standard parking lot generally costs from $1,500 to $3,000. Larger, more complex projects can reach $4,000 or more, especially for extensive surfaces or detailed work.

Full Replacement - When a parking lot requires full replacement rather than sealing, costs can start around $5,000 and go upwards of $15,000 or more, depending on size, surface condition, and accessibility challenges.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is parking lot sealing? Parking lot sealing involves applying a protective coating to asphalt surfaces to prevent damage from weather, water, and UV rays, helping to extend the lifespan of the pavement.

Why should a parking lot be sealed? Sealing can help preserve the asphalt, reduce cracks, and improve the overall appearance of the parking area, potentially lowering repair costs over time.

How do local contractors perform parking lot sealing? Qualified service providers typically clean the surface thoroughly, fill cracks if needed, and then apply a sealant evenly across the entire parking lot surface.

What types of sealant are used for parking lot sealing? Common sealants include asphalt emulsion or coal tar-based products, chosen based on the specific needs and conditions of the parking lot.
